What is the Exposition in a plot diagram?

Back

The Exposition is the beginning of the story where the characters and setting are introduced.

What is the Rising Action in a plot diagram?

Back

The Rising Action includes the events that lead to the climax and introduces conflicts for the main characters.

What is the Climax in a plot diagram?

Back

The Climax is the tense turning point and pivotal moment in the story.

What is the Falling Action in a plot diagram?

Back

The Falling Action includes events that follow the climax and lead towards the resolution.

What is the Resolution in a plot diagram?

Back

The Resolution ties up any loose ends and is where everything is resolved, leading to a reasonable ending.
